The Majestic Convergence: Río de la Plata and the Atlantic Ocean

The Límite Río de la Plata - Océano Atlántico is a spectacular natural wonder where two of the world's most significant water bodies meet. Located in Punta del Este, this stunning destination is not just a geographical boundary but also a visual feast for the eyes. Visitors are greeted by sweeping vistas of the river merging seamlessly into the vastness of the ocean, creating a unique backdrop for unforgettable photographs. The area is known for its tranquil ambiance, making it an ideal spot for relaxation and contemplation. As you stand at this remarkable junction, you can witness the contrasting colors of the Río de la Plata's murky waters blending with the deep blue hues of the Atlantic. The surrounding landscape is dotted with lush greenery and sandy beaches, inviting travelers to explore the natural beauty that defines this region. The location is also popular among fishing enthusiasts and nature lovers, offering opportunities for recreational activities, from fishing to birdwatching. Local tips

  • Visit early in the morning or late afternoon for the best lighting for photography.
  • Bring a picnic to enjoy while soaking in the serene views.
  • Consider a guided boat tour to explore the waters and get a unique perspective of the landscape.
  • Dress in layers as the weather can change quickly near the water.
  • Look out for local wildlife, especially birds that frequent the area.
